How to consume 6" Veg Shammi without glucose spikes

Portion Control

Consider cutting the portion size of the Veg Shammi in half and pair it with foods that have a lower impact on glucose levels.

Add Fiber

Include foods rich in fiber, such as lentils or chickpeas, in your meal to help slow down the absorption of sugars.

Incorporate Healthy Fats

Add a small portion of healthy fats like avocado or nuts to your meal to help moderate glucose spikes.

Include Leafy Greens

Accompany your meal with leafy greens like spinach or kale, which can help stabilize blood sugar levels.

Stay Hydrated

Drink water throughout the day and consider having a glass of water with your meal to aid digestion and glucose regulation.

Monitor Meal Timing

Try to eat smaller, more frequent meals throughout the day instead of having large meals to prevent spikes.

Add a Source of Protein

Include a source of protein such as tofu or eggs with your Veg Shammi to help balance your meal.

Chew Thoroughly

Take your time to chew your food well, as this can improve digestion and help in the slower release of sugars.

Walk After Eating

Take a short walk post-meal to help your body use up glucose and reduce spikes.

Monitor Stress Levels

Practice stress-reducing techniques like deep breathing or meditation, as stress can impact blood sugar levels.

Consistent Meal Schedule

Try to eat at regular intervals to maintain stable blood sugar levels throughout the day.
